Problem
Existing methods for enhancing engineering information in electronic formats, such as CAD files, are either labor-intensive and costly due to manual editing or limited by requiring updates to older CAD systems, failing to efficiently add navigational aids and enhanced content across multiple sheets in engineering plan sets.
Innovation Solution
A system and method that automatically identifies and interprets graphics and text in CAD files based on predefined standards, using a scripting language to create additional features like bookmarks, links, and multimedia within the files, enabling efficient navigation and enhancement of electronic content without requiring manual editing or updates to the CAD system.

A system and method for adding features to an electronic file is provided. The electronic file can be automatically examined to identify information that relates to features such as navigational aids or enhanced content. Certain information is defined to represent the navigational aids or enhanced content. When the information representing the navigational aid or enhanced content is located in the electronic file, the navigational aid or enhanced content is added to the electronic file. Bookmarks, internal links, web links, attachments, digital signatures and multimedia files are some examples of navigational aids and enhanced content that may be added to the electronic file, although other items may also be included.
